## Broker upgrade — Quillbus

Upgrade Quillbus nodes one at a time, draining each before restart. TLS settings and ACLs carry over, but the upgrade resets the inter-node auth handshake, so verify mutual authentication on the first rejoined node before proceeding. Audit logging must remain enabled throughout; any gap longer than one minute requires an incident note. The broker runs with the following configuration.

config for tagaf-bawif:
[norok]
host = norok.ordinworks.local
user = norok_svc
database = norok_prod

Context: Ardenfell line margins slipped three points over two quarters. Drivers: input steel costs, aggressive discounting at the Westmoor branch, and a stale price book. Proposal: uplift list prices four percent, tighten discount authority to regional level, sunset the two lowest-margin SKUs. Risk: volume loss at Halverton accounts, estimated under two percent. Decision requested at Thursday's review. Modelling assumptions are in the appendix pack. The commercial reasoning leadership wants kept close is noted directly below.

board note of tajop-yajof: The finance team signed off on a budget of $77.6 million for Project Pramir.

Subject: DR drill recap — Leafhaven greenhouse controller

Hi all, quick recap for the sync. The drill went fine except the humidity sensors drifted about 4% after failover, so the controller overwatered bay three. We've added a recalibration step to the restore checklist. If you're running the next drill, you'll need to unlock the standby config vault, and the passphrase for it is below.

unlock words, baguf-badug: aldath-ralwyn-gilath-oliys-sorius-raleth-pelmir-praeth-lamix-druvan-siliel-fraax-queniel

Key rotation record for the Pixelcask thumbnail generation queue. The previous signing key, in service since the initial queue deployment, was retired on schedule per the Fernhollow security policy. All thumbnail worker images built from this release forward are signed with the replacement key; the old key has been revoked in the verifier service and removed from the build hosts. No compromise is suspected — this is routine rotation. Verification logs from the first signed build are attached for audit. The new signing key follows below.

deploy key for fafof-yaguf: bky4_zHj6